(oh and BTW and on a side note, in trying to find any Marvel languages I did make a discovery. Apparently those who go through these shows frame by frame discovered what the mysterious TAHITI base was, and if this is true it would explain why Nick Fury knew of it and had access to it, but it wasn't SHIELD. In the Marvel Universe SHIELD has an even more secret offshoot/sister organization SWORD. That is specifically tasked with watching for, investigating and dealing with extraterrestrial threats. More or less the Marvel Universe Men in Black. (or woman in green in this case.) When the screenshots are blown up some of the symbols on the guards uniforms and computers are the SWORD logo. ) (side side note, The MCU does this alot and slips in unannounced unidentified things from the comic universe frequently. The best example is that large SHIELD installation that imploded at the beginning of Avengers? That was Project Pegasus. Knowing that, that long circular tunnel that Maria Hill was chasing Loki through makes a ton more sense. And it actually pretty well matches up to the comic facility.)

I would think the Maggia would either come in through the Netflix Daredevil show, or possibly via Iron Man by way of Courtney Frost / Madame Masque. Not really a good fit for AoS.

I would expect to see more classic SHIELD related villains. Or ones with one off relationships. We already have Hydra, and really Centipede is just AIM renamed to avoid confusion with Iron Man. But it sits in AIMs traditional place, an independent and not entirely on board sub creation of Hydra. I would expect to see foes like The Yellow Claw, the Serpent Squad/Society, Roxxon. Just a ton of B list stuff from the old Marvel Team Up and Marvel Two in One books. Etc. not so much the street level or organized crime stuff. That will be kept in reserve for Netflix.
